Ruo

What is Ruo?


1.

Chinese word literally meaning "weak". It became popular as it is the opposite of "qiang", which literally means "strong" but is colloquially used as a versatile praise. Ruo is used in the English language much the same way as "weaksauce".

A: How did you find the movie?

B: Ruo...
